## Changed defaults

Heads up: the Ledgerline tax-rate lookup cache now defaults to a 15-minute TTL instead of 24 hours. Turns out rates in the Veldt County sandbox were going stale mid-demo, which was embarrassing. Eviction is now LRU rather than FIFO, and the cache warms on boot. If you're reviewing, check that nothing hardcodes the old TTL. The new defaults land as follows.

deployment values, bajop-taweg:
holwyn:
  log_level: debug
  metrics_host: metrics.holwyn.zemvarsys.internal
  pool_size: 32

Meeting Notes — Records Team, Thurs sync

Talked through the sealed exam-paper shipment for the Ashgrove Institute autumn sitting. Pallo Freight is handling it; papers stay sealed until the exams officer logs them. Nessa will prep the intake register in advance. Biggest action item: everyone on rota must know that the courier hand-over follows the single instruction noted directly below.

courier memo of yajef-bajep: the frawyn jordor courier leaves the norwyn ledger at gate 2781 under passcode 330769

Handover — Marrowline broker upgrade

Broker upgraded from 3.x to 4.1 on staging; prod pending. Queues migrated except the dead-letter exchange, which needs manual re-declare. Consumers on the Pellcart service still use the old ack mode — Tomasz has the patch, not merged. Do not restart the broker before consumers update or messages requeue in a loop. Monitoring dashboards point at new metric names. Prod cut planned for Thursday window. The upgraded broker runs with these configuration values.

config for tagaf-bawif:
[norok]
host = norok.ordinworks.local
user = norok_svc
database = norok_prod